Programme Overview
The Postgraduate Certificate in Geometric Complexity in Algorithm Design is a specialized programme designed for advanced students and professionals in computer science, mathematics, and related fields who seek to deepen their understanding of geometric techniques in algorithm design. This programme equips learners with a robust foundation in geometric algorithms, including topics such as computational geometry, geometric data structures, and advanced algorithmic techniques that leverage geometric properties to solve complex problems efficiently. Through rigorous coursework and hands-on projects, students will explore the theoretical underpinnings and practical applications of geometric complexity, preparing them to tackle real-world challenges in areas such as computer graphics, robotics, geographic information systems, and data visualization.
Participants in this programme will develop a comprehensive set of skills, including the ability to analyze and design algorithms that operate on geometric data, optimize computational processes, and apply geometric concepts to solve intricate problems. They will also gain proficiency in using advanced software tools and programming languages relevant to geometric algorithm design, enhancing their problem-solving capabilities and innovation in algorithmic solutions. The programme's focus on both theoretical and practical aspects ensures that learners are well-prepared to contribute effectively to research and development in the field of algorithm design.
Career-wise, graduates of this programme are poised to pursue roles in academia, research institutions, and industry sectors where geometric algorithms play a critical role. They can work as researchers, data scientists, software engineers, or algorithm designers, contributing to advancements in fields such as artificial intelligence, machine learning, computer graphics, and scientific computing.
